The Fonteyn Kamado, specially designed for Fonteyn. The kamado originates from Japan and is a wood oven made of clay. During World War II, the Americans were introduced to the kamado. Nowadays a kamado is made of ceramic and is known worldwide. A Kamado is a complete outdoor kitchen made of ceramic. You can smoke, bake, roast, steam, grill and bake bread and pizza with it. Ceramic has the property of retaining heat, which ensures that the BBQ is always nice and warm and has the right temperature. This way you can be sure that your favorite dishes will always succeed.
